Approximate Radiation Boundary Conditions for Time-Dependent Waves

Thomas Hagstrom, Department of Mathematics, Southern Methodist University

As most interesting problems in wave propagation are posed on effectively unbounded domains, their efficient numerical solution requires the imposi- tion of accurate near-field radiation boundary conditions. We will present our recent work on optimal local radiation boundary condition sequences for models which are homogeneous and isotropic outside of the computational domain. Here we have found that the key requirement to obtain long-time accuracy is to construct conditions which are accurate for both the propagating and the evanescent spectrum. We will also discuss the difficulties which arise when trying to treat more complex systems which are anisotropic or inhomogeneous and suggest some approaches which we believe hold promise.
